Progressive Jackpots: The Big Money Makers

Progressive jackpots are the titans of the online casino world. They’re the ones that capture headlines, fueled by a portion of every bet placed on a qualifying game. The prize pool grows relentlessly until a lucky player scoops the lot. For operators, the appeal is clear: they generate significant buzz and attract high-roller attention. However, managing a progressive jackpot requires careful planning. The games must be popular, the contribution rate needs to be balanced, and the jackpot itself should be seeded at an attractive level to kickstart the excitement. Consider the network effect: the more casinos contributing to a shared jackpot, the larger and more enticing the prize becomes. But this also means sharing revenue and coordinating marketing efforts. Furthermore, the selection of games is critical. They need to be engaging, with a good return-to-player (RTP) percentage to keep players coming back for more, even when they don’t hit the jackpot. From a regulatory perspective, transparency is paramount. Players must understand the rules, the odds, and how the jackpot is triggered. The Irish market is particularly sensitive to fair play, so ensuring compliance with all relevant regulations is non-negotiable.

Fixed Jackpots: Predictability and Strategic Appeal

While progressive jackpots offer the allure of life-changing sums, fixed jackpots provide a different kind of appeal: predictability. These jackpots have a predetermined value, offering a clear target for players. This can be particularly attractive to those who prefer a more controlled gaming experience. Fixed jackpots are often integrated into specific games or promotions, creating targeted opportunities for operators. For example, a casino might offer a fixed jackpot for hitting a particular combination on a slot game or completing a specific challenge in a table game. The advantage here is the ability to control the cost and the payout schedule. It allows for more precise budgeting and the potential to tie jackpots to specific marketing campaigns. The strategic use of fixed jackpots can also be a powerful tool for promoting new games or attracting players to less popular titles. The key is to find the right balance between the jackpot value, the game’s volatility, and the player’s perceived value. Tiered Jackpots: Adding Layers of Excitement

Tiered jackpots are a sophisticated approach, offering multiple jackpot levels, each with a different prize value and triggering mechanism. This adds another layer of excitement and increases the chances of winning something substantial. The most common structure includes mini, minor, major, and mega jackpots, each with its own payout. This system keeps players engaged, as they are constantly striving for the next level. Tiered jackpots can be integrated into a wide range of games, from slots to video poker. The key is to design a system that is both engaging and fair. The triggering mechanisms should be transparent and the odds of winning each tier should be clearly displayed. The tiered approach also allows for more granular control over the payout structure. Operators can adjust the size of each jackpot level to reflect the game’s popularity and the overall marketing strategy. This flexibility makes tiered jackpots a versatile tool for driving player engagement and revenue.
